Kazakhstan Allocates Over $22 Million for KazSat-3R Communications Satellite

ASTANA – Kazakhstan’s government has allocated 10.4 billion tenge (US$22.3 million) to begin developing the KazSat-3R communications satellite, which will replace the existing KazSat-3 spacecraft and ensure the uninterrupted operation of the country’s national satellite communications system.
